Tech For Justice® San Francisco
June 21-22, 2014 | Code for America
Internet Bar Organization, in conjunction with ODR2014* which took place at Code for America in San Francisco, hosted TECH FOR JUSTICE, the first ever legal hackathon specifically addressing online dispute resolution.

The teams then produced prototype plans and designs that were presented to an expert panel of judges and the winner was announced and prizes awarded by Jim Silkenat, Internet Bar Organization board member and former President of the American Bar Association, at the ODR2014 Conference.
OtterOne of the projects that emerged was Otter, a tool that enables students to resolve conflicts with peers and adults through Online Dispute Resolution & SEL Monitoring.
*ODR2014 is the 13th annual global conference for online dispute resolution, organized by Internet Bar Organization, MODRIA, the National Center for Technology and Dispute Resolution, UC Hastings Law School and Stanford Law School.
